Eagles' Jordan Howard (shoulder) limited on Wednesday

Philadelphia Eagles running back Jordan Howard was limited in practice on Wednesday with a shoulder injury.

What It Means:

Howard's limited status is slightly concerning after having an entire week to rest during the Eagles' bye in Week 10. It's possible this is just maintenance for Howard, who has handled the majority of touches in the Eagles backfield this season. His status will need to be monitored over the rest of the week heading into a meeting with the New England Patriots on Sunday. If here we to miss time, rookie Miles Sanders would likely see an increase in opportunity.
